Honey Bee Relocation in Jonesboro
Live removal of honey bee colonies from walls, attics, and trees. Bees go to local beekeepers — never exterminated. Available throughout Jonesboro and surrounding south communities.
Swarm Capture in Jonesboro
Bee swarms are docile and temporary. We capture within hours and relocate to a managed hive. Available throughout Jonesboro and surrounding south communities.
Structural Bee Removal in Jonesboro
Colonies in walls, chimneys, and roofs require careful extraction. Full comb removal and repair included. Available throughout Jonesboro and surrounding south communities.
Carpenter Bee Control in Jonesboro
Unlike honey bees, carpenter bees drill into wood. Targeted treatment of bore holes and wood repair. Available throughout Jonesboro and surrounding south communities.
